Orion is large and bright - but the Pleiades??….they’re only small and faint.                 
That’s for sure. The Pleiades cluster isn’t in Orion of course, it’s in the constellation of Taurus the bull – like a medallion on his neck.                              
According to Greek mythology, the seven daughters of Atlas were: Electra, Maia, Taygete, Asterope, Celaene, Alcyone and Myrope who is ‘not old enough to stay up as late as her sisters’ - so she’s difficult to see with the naked eye.   So why would they be twice in the oldest writings in the Bible plus mentioned by Amos, a Jewish farmer?

By the way, there are about 3000 stars in the Pleiades group and it can be seen from anywhere in the habitable world. In fact, I understand it can always be seen in the night-sky from the higher latitudes of the northern hemisphere.
Mmm…fascinating!

It doesn’t stop there – the Pleiades are right beside the ecliptic line in space that corresponds to the sun's passage thru the sky.
